Job Description - Director of Music

 

Purpose

 

The Director of Music is to be the music leader and Òmusic shepherdÓ for the choir(s), instrumentalists and congregation for the 10:30 worship experience. This person will lead the music ministry and grow the membership in its various facets for this service in order to make the service vibrant, uplifting and inspiring.

 

Skills and Attributes

 

1. Strong musical gifts —vocal and instrumental -- in a variety of musical styles: classical blues, gospel, jazz, full orchestra, contemporary, folk, international. Proficiency with pipe organ, piano, keyboard. Ability to modify and arrange music as needed. Ability to accompany soloists and congregation.

 

2. Proven ability to lead, nurture, grow and develop vocal and instrumental musicians of various levels of training.

 

3. A vibrant Christian faith, and a clear ability to live and articulate that faith and an ability to pray and speak publicly.

 

4. Strong written and verbal communication skills as well as strong planning skills.

 

5. Willing to offer pastoral care, prayer, and support to members of the musical groups being led.

 

6. Collaborative, collegial and flexible leadership style.

 

7. Understand -- or be open to -- the ethos and theology of the United Church of Canada.  

 

Responsibilities

 

1. To plan, be present at, and direct, the music at the 10:30 worship service.

 

2. To provide musical liaison for other groups such as Bell and Chime choirs and their volunteer directors, lead, nurture and grow choirs, including weekly rehearsal and worship. This will include additional services (e.g. Christmas Eve, Good Friday).

 

3. Recruit, train, develop, grow and direct all choirs under her/his leadership and conduct regular rehearsals throughout the year, except for summer months or such other exceptions as may be arranged by the Organist and in consultation with the Worship Committee. Enlist assistance for music direction when needed.

 

4. Provide appropriate music for the theme of the service, or the seasons of the church year, in cooperation with the minister(s) and Worship Committee, and people responsible for the particular service. Collaborate with the ministers, as consultant and advisor, on musical matters in relation to the overall worship service to ensure that the act of worship may be developed to its fullest potential. Authorize the use of the organ, piano, and electronic keyboard within the protocols assumed by Christ Church.

5. Provide special music for wedding and funeral services upon engagement by the parties involved. Consult as required regarding the choice of music and other details.

 

6. Enlist assistance for additional music support or direction when needed. Provide arrangements for summer services, engage soloists, and supply leadership where needed. Provide a competent substitute during absences: vacation, study leave, and approved leaves for personal reasons.

 

7. Share in the selection of music, including the scheduling of soloists, solos, duets etc.

 

8. Provide pastoral care and ongoing contact with members of the musical groups. Open rehearsals with prayer.

 

9. Identify and arrange for repair and maintenance of the organ/piano/electronic keyboard within the protocols assumed by Christ Church.

 

10. Administer the annual allocation of funds in the music budget. Prepare a list of needs and suggestions regarding the music program.

 

11. Participate in the worship planning team meetings and meet weekly with the lead minister(s) for the upcoming service(s).

 

12. Maintain a healthy and cooperative working relationship with the Director of Music for the 9:00 a.m worship experience.

 

13. Order and maintain files of all music used. Ensure that copyright laws are respected.
